    List of meaning for echoed

    repeated a sound after the original one has ceased

    a person who adopts the appearance or behavior of another especially in an obvious way

    a younger sister who was her echo all the while that they were growing up

    a tiny often physical indication of something lost or vanished

    a few stone carvings are the only echoes that remain of a once-mighty civilization

    to continue or be repeated in a series of reflected sound waves

    my calls for help echoed off the walls of the abandoned mine shaft

    to say after another

    the little brats sassed the babysitter by echoing in a singsong voice everything she said
